The Lycra Polyester fabric - Nairobi is an elastic fabric with a soft and stretchy texture that offers comfort and freedom of movement. Its composition of 82% polyester and 18% elastane gives it strength and durability. With a weight of 270 gr/m2, its thickness is ideal for close-fitting garments such as lingerie, swimsuits, tights, and leggings.
The printed design of this fabric is characterized by its abstract and artistic style, with brushstrokes and vibrant colors. It is a modern and colorful representation that reflects complexity and fun. Its combination of main colors of 50.82% and 21.1% creates a striking and original contrast.
This fabric is digitally textile printed on one side, which means the design is only on one side of the fabric. The print quality is high and remains intact even after several washes.
Regarding general characteristics, the Lycra Polyester fabric - Nairobi has a chlorine-resistant finish, making it ideal for swimwear. In addition, it has a very high UV protection factor (UPF 50+), providing great protection against solar rays.
The applications and uses of this fabric are diverse. In addition to lingerie and swimwear, it is also used in sportswear such as leotards and bikinis. Its elasticity and resistance allow it to adapt optimally to the body, providing comfort during movement.
Regarding care, it is recommended to wash the fabric at a maximum temperature of 40ºC and avoid the use of bleaches. It can be ironed at a cool temperature and dry cleaning is allowed, except with trichloroethylene. Tumble drying should not be used to avoid damage to the fabric.
Finally, the printing technology used on this fabric is sublimation. This technique consists of transferring the design through heat, ensuring excellent image quality and long-term durability. The result is a sharp and vibrant print that remains intact even after washing.
